What Sorts of Treatment For PTSD Are Available?
Treatment for PTSD assists you discover to manage your signs and symptoms and reclaim control of your life. It can entail oral medications or talk treatments. Psychiatric therapy, or talk treatment, is the most common therapy for PTSD. It can happen one-on-one or in a group setting.


Signs of PTSD can vary from being easily stunned to staying clear of activities and individuals. These signs and symptoms can also impact relative and youngsters.

C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T).
CBT focuses on altering adverse patterns of assuming and behavior that may be triggering PTSD signs. This treatment is commonly temporary and client-centered, with the therapist and client developing treatment objectives with each other. CBT has actually been shown to reduce PTSD signs in a number of professional tests using clinician-administered and self-report steps of PTSD. These results are moderated mostly by adjustments in maladaptive cognitive distortions, with some researches reporting physiological, functional neuroimaging, and electroencephalographic modifications correlating with action to CBT.

TF-CBT utilizes psychoeducation and imaginal direct exposure to educate customers how to better regulate emotions and cope with their traumas. This therapy has likewise been revealed to enhance PTSD signs and symptoms in youngsters and teens.

Eye activity desensitization and reprocessing (EMDR).
EMDR is an evidence-based therapy that works by helping people process trauma using adaptive information processing. It can be used by itself or with other therapies. It has been shown to be effective in treating PTSD. EMDR is widely used worldwide.

It begins with history-taking and a collective treatment plan. During this phase, you will talk about the reason you are seeking treatment and recognize traumatic memories you intend to concentrate on. The specialist will certainly additionally teach you methods to handle any type of difficult or distressing emotions that might emerge throughout a session.

Throughout the recycling stage, you will recall a traumatic memory while paying attention to a back-and-forth movement or audio (like your copyright's hand crossing your face) until the negative images, thoughts, and feelings related to it start to lessen.

Somatic experiencing.
A specialist who specializes in this approach will aid you familiarize the physical feelings that accompany your PTSD signs. They'll also teach you just how to recognize your free nerve system and its role in the trauma feedback.

Unlike various other trauma therapies, somatic experiencing does not concentrate on memories or emotions. Instead, specialists function to release the tension from your body and soothe your signs and symptoms.

This treatment has been located reliable in a number of randomized controlled tests. Nevertheless, the results from these studies are restricted by tiny sample sizes and various other technical deficiencies. These shortcomings restrict the outside validity of these findings.

Present-centered treatment.
Present-centered treatment (PCT) is a non-trauma focused psychotherapy that intends to enhance clients' relationships, infuse hope and positive outlook, and promote problem-solving. While PCT does not have exposure and cognitive restructuring techniques of trauma-focused treatments, it has been revealed to be as reliable in decreasing PTSD symptoms as trauma-focused CBTs.

In a collection of eleven research studies, PCT was contrasted to a delay list or marginal get in touch with control condition and to TF-CBT. PCT transcended to the WL/MA problems in reducing self-reported PTSD signs and symptoms at post-treatment, and it was connected with reduced therapy dropout prices. Nevertheless, the effect dimension was not large enough to be medically significant.

Dual medical diagnosis treatment.
Signs of co-occurring PTSD and substance utilize disorder (SUD) are commonly linked and both have to be attended to in recovery. Individuals who experience PTSD can be more probable to turn to alcohol or drugs to self-medicate and momentarily alleviate invasive ideas, flashbacks and adverse mood swings.

PTSD signs consist of reoccurring how to choose a therapist and spontaneous distressing memories or dreams, dazzling and dissociative reactions that feel like experiencing the event, staying clear of locations, individuals, conversations, or items associated with the injury, sensations of hypervigilance and being always on guard or quickly startled, and feelings of psychological numbness.

Double medical diagnosis treatment includes treatment and finding out healthier coping systems. It might also include pharmacotherapy, such as antidepressants or state of mind stabilizers.
